Product reviews:
Porter
2025-12-07 iphone X
teva pharmaceuticals nyse share price teva pharmaceuticals share price
teva pharmaceuticals share price
Spencer
2025-12-05 iphone 7 Plus
Teva Pharmaceutical Industries Ltd teva pharmaceuticals share price
teva pharmaceuticals share price
Teva (TEVA) to Report Q1 Earnings: What teva pharmaceuticals share price
teva pharmaceuticals share price
Stev
2025-12-05 iphone 6s Plus
Teva Pharmaceutical Industries Stock teva pharmaceuticals share price
teva pharmaceuticals share price